Bill Summary

AN ACT to provide an appropriation to the agriculture commissioner for a county fair resiliency grant program; and to declare an emergency.

AI Summary

This bill provides a $1,500,000 appropriation from the Strategic Investment and Improvements Fund to the North Dakota Agriculture Commissioner to establish a County Fair Resiliency Grant Program. The program will provide grants to county agriculture fair associations for infrastructure projects between the bill's effective date and June 30, 2027. Each county fair association can receive up to $100,000, and must match the grant funding with a requirement of providing one dollar from non-state sources for every two dollars of grant funding received. These matching funds can be in the form of cash or in-kind contributions. The Agriculture Commissioner is tasked with creating guidelines for distributing the grant funding, and the appropriation is designated as a one-time funding item. The bill is declared an emergency measure, which typically means it would go into effect immediately upon passage, allowing for quick implementation of the grant program to support county fair infrastructure improvements.
